WebEnabling 2FA in LastPass. Go to lastpass.com and sign-in to your LastPass account. Then, click on the ‘Account Settings’ option in the left side panel of the dashboard. It opens a window of account settings. Click on the ‘Multifactor Options’ tab from the top bar. In the multifactor options, you will see LastPass Authenticator disabled.

WebClick Enable Multifactor Authentication. Choose an authenticator for your device type and download. This app will be used as part of your login process, so make sure you install it on a device you have consistent access to.. After the download is complete, click Next. Open the downloaded authentication app and scan the QR code using your device ...
